class MediaEntryMixin(object):
|
||||
def generate_slug(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Generate a unique slug for this MediaEntry.
|
||||
|
||||
This one does not *force* slugs, but usually it will probably result
|
||||
in a niceish one.
|
||||
|
||||
The end *result* of the algorithm will result in these resolutions for
|
||||
these situations:
|
||||
- If we have a slug, make sure it's clean and sanitized, and if it's
|
||||
unique, we'll use that.
|
||||
- If we have a title, slugify it, and if it's unique, we'll use that.
|
||||
- If we can't get any sort of thing that looks like it'll be a useful
|
||||
slug out of a title or an existing slug, bail, and don't set the
|
||||
slug at all. Don't try to create something just because. Make
|
||||
sure we have a reasonable basis for a slug first.
|
||||
- If we have a reasonable basis for a slug (either based on existing
|
||||
slug or slugified title) but it's not unique, first try appending
|
||||
the entry's id, if that exists
|
||||
- If that doesn't result in something unique, tack on some randomly
|
||||
generated bits until it's unique. That'll be a little bit of junk,
|
||||
but at least it has the basis of a nice slug.
|
||||
"""
